A light and poppy freeride ski that meets the definition of "daily driver" to a T, the Scott Scrapper 95 Skis are a favorite of their freeride athletes when it hasn't snowed in a while and they're not in front of the camera. Lighter than most of the competition in the 95mm class, the Scrapper 95 allows your to go bigger while retaining the control you need on the ground.
Twin Tip Rocker S – Rocker in the tip (more) and tail (less) helps deep snow performance and keeps the ski playful; camber underfoot maintains edgehold and stability.
3Dimension Sidecut – Smaller tip and tail radii for easy turn initiation and larger radii underfoot for stability and power.
Paulownia / Beech Wood Core
Full Length Carbon and Aramid Fibers
Sandwich Sidewall Construction – Elliptical top surface with full sidewalls underfoot
Sintered Base – CNC stone ground for exceptional performance
Factory Finish – Edges are finished with a 1˚ base bevel and 3˚ side edge bevel
We recommend a brake width equal to or at most 15 mm wider than the ski waist width.
Size (cm) | 168 | 178 | 184 |
---|---|---|---|
Tip Width (mm) | 129 | 131 | 133 |
Waist Width (mm) | 94 | 95 | 96 |
Tail Width (mm) | 117 | 119 | 121 |
Turning Radius (m) | 18 | 19 | 20 |
Indiv. Ski Weight (g) | 1400 | 1500 | 1580 |
